Keep Your Home Damage-Free With Bigger Gutter Runs

Many residents have been considering 6 inch gutters in recent years. The usual 5-inch models have long been a preferred choice for their sleek, minimal look that doesn’t overpower the home’s facade. Several components contribute to the switch to a bigger diameter, including higher rainfall in many environments and the design of modern houses. Water is one of the most destructive threats to a house, making it essential to have a system in place to efficiently collect and divert it away from the foundation. Pooling, leaking, and additional failures in that system can cause serious damage to the property:

  • Home Collapse
  • Basement Floods
  • Fascia and Roof Rot
  • Land Erosion
  • Siding Stains and Rust
  • Ice Dams in Winter
  • Insect Infestation

Is a 6-Inch Gutter a Good Choice?

It’s worth considering a 6-inch gutter when extra runoff could create problems for your siding and your home's foundation. Upgrading to a bigger capacity can prevent these issues and reduce the expense of upkeep and repairs. These are common scenarios that might call for a bigger gutter system:

  • Flooding and Incorrectly Installed Gutter Systems
  • Gutters Are Always Clogged Up
  • Big and Steeply Inclined Roofs
  • Improved Aesthetics
  • Depending on your roof's angle, rainwater can quickly pour in and overpower smaller gutters. Bigger gutters and downspouts collect water much more effectively and let water move down to the ground and clear of the foundation.

    6-inch gutters are suitable with systems that are at least 40’ with one downspout, or ones that have a 60’ length.

    A house with several rooflines can make it hard for smooth water flow. The water runoff from top to lower roof structures may lead to pooling, leaving more space for moisture damage.

    A metal roof is smoother and less porous than asphalt shingles, meaning that rainwater runs off much quicker and in greater volume.

    6-Inch Gutters: How Much Do They Cost Per Foot?

    The cost of 6-inch rain gutter installations typically depends on the size of the project and what materials are used. Our skilled and insured specialists will evaluate the complexity of the work and provide a quote, which can range from $8 - $25 per foot.
